The delays being experienced at Mombasa port and border points might end when an online cargo clearance system goes live later this year.
The first phase of the National Single Window System is set to be implemented in December.
It will also save the sector billions of shillings lost in the long and tedious clearance processes, said retired major general Joseph Kibwana, chairman of the Kenya Trade Network Agency.
The agency was created to oversee the implementation of the system.
"For a long time, the cumbersome trade processes have led to perennial congestion, delays in cargo clearance and long truck queues at the port of Mombasa and airports," he said,
The system will create a platform for submission, receipt and processing of trade related cargo clearance documentation.
The electronic platform will be the sole entry point for lodging trade transaction documents and will integrate over 24 government agencies including Kenya Revenue Authority, Kenya Bureau of Standards, Kenya Plant Health Inspectorate Services and Kenya Ports Authority.
Phase one will automate cargo documentation processes by integrating the systems of all the key stakeholders involved in cargo clearance in the public and private sectors.
Phase two will involve integration of the single window system with the national payments system via a national payment gateway to ensure an end to end electronic solution in trade logistics, planned to be operational by mid next year.
"The system will also solve the chronic problem of corruption and be the solution to the lengthy, manual and uncoordinated trade processes," Mr Kibwana told participants at a workshop for stakeholders at Whitesands Beach Resort.
"At the moment, we are continuing with sensitisation campaigns among stakeholders to update them on the progres," said Mr Alex Kabuga, Kentrade CEO.
